Assam has placed a strong emphasis on implementing a comprehensive strategy aimed at decisively breaking the transmission cycle of Japanese Encephalitis (JE). This proactive approach comes as public health officials continue to address the persistent threat posed by the mosquito-borne viral disease, which has historically impacted communities across the state, particularly during the monsoon and post-monsoon periods.

The core of this strategy involves a multi-pronged attack. Key initiatives include bolstering vaccination programmes, especially in vulnerable areas, to enhance population immunity. Concurrently, significant attention is being directed towards robust vector control measures, focusing on reducing mosquito breeding grounds through improved sanitation and targeted interventions. Surveillance systems are also being strengthened to ensure early detection of cases and prompt response to potential outbreaks.

Beyond clinical and entomological interventions, community participation remains a critical component of these efforts. Public awareness campaigns are being rolled out to educate residents on preventive practices, such as using mosquito nets, eliminating stagnant water sources, and recognizing early symptoms of the disease. Engaging local communities is seen as vital for sustained success in mitigating the spread of JE.

Officials underscore that a sustained, collaborative effort involving health authorities, local administration, and the populace is essential to achieve the long-term goal of significantly reducing JE incidence and its associated morbidity and mortality in Assam. The current focus represents a renewed commitment to safeguarding public health against this endemic threat.
